Sensitivity coefficients to variation of fundamental constants
Abstract
Atoms and molecules can serve as sensitive probes of a possible variation of the fine structure constant α and electron-to-proton mass ratio μ. Two types of sensitivity coefficients are often used to quantify and compare the sensitivity of different species to the variation of fundamental constants. The dimensionless coefficients K are related to the fractional sensitivity, while dimensional factors q are related to the absolute sensitivity. Here we discuss several common errors and misconceptions regarding these coefficients that frequently appear in the literature.
